### Step 4: Stabilize the integration tests

Heads up: the Tollgate payments suite is flaky mostly because tests share one sandbox ledger. Before migrating, give each test run its own namespace and bump the settlement poll timeout — the old default is way too tight. Once that's in place, reruns should drop to near zero. The test harness picks up these configuration values at startup.

config for hahip-yajep:
holix:
  log_level: error
  metrics_host: metrics.holix.qorvellabs.internal
  pin: 9600
  pool_size: 8

Handover for the review, Petra. The Lorn ledger tables are now partitioned by month; the migration script creates partitions three months ahead via the nightly janitor job. Old rows beyond 18 months get detached, not dropped — archival to Coldbarn happens separately. Watch the constraint names in the PR; I renamed them for consistency. Query plans were checked against the Velstrand staging copy and look fine. The partition manager reads its behavior from the following configuration values.

service settings:
FRAMIR_LOG_LEVEL=debug
FRAMIR_METRICS_HOST=metrics.framir.tolvaqcorp.corp
FRAMIR_POOL_SIZE=16

# Auditrix Viewer — Environments

Three environments: dev, staging, prod. Dev points at synthetic audit logs only. Staging mirrors prod schema but retains seven days of data. Prod is read-only against the Halvern log store; never point it elsewhere. If the viewer shows stale entries, restart the indexer pod first, then check ingest lag. Escalate only if lag exceeds ten minutes. Each environment differs only by the following configuration values, which prod currently uses.

deployment values, bajep-bajof:
[norok]
team = casael
access_code = ac_e91406
owner = pelok.frador
host = norok.norvacorp.internal
port = 8443
peer = zorael.ordinio.example
salt = 47232068
pin = 6719